Output e3dbe82678a0a2e6cd0556fbb6f4929f80f020e1d1cd759ae9cbff7243412be7:1

value
26793779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c004b3ec573725de0da4f73c0db468ed10569ae OP_EQUAL
address
3Jq5K2i1UsyLU2KwT5D7s5gkkzXi5KejxH
transaction
e3dbe82678a0a2e6cd0556fbb6f4929f80f020e1d1cd759ae9cbff7243412be7
confirmations
392996
spent
true